A Night of Shocking Twists: The Core of Episode 14

Did you know? Gwigung Episode 14 aired on May 31st and instantly became a hot topic among drama fans. The episode centers on Yungap (Yook Sungjae), who finally regains his body only to make the heartbreaking decision to cross the Sando River, effectively saying a final goodbye. Meanwhile, the long-awaited celestial rite for Palcheokgui (Seo Doyoung) is underway, but chaos erupts when the Queen (Han Soeun), pregnant with the royal heir, is brutally attacked. This sequence of events leaves not only the characters but also the viewers in utter shock and disbelief.
Multiple news outlets highlighted the episode's relentless pacing, with one calling it 'a night of non-stop tragedy and emotional farewells.' The drama's ability to balance supernatural elements with raw human emotion was praised, making this episode a standout in the series.

Yungap’s Final Choice: Sacrifice and Redemption

The emotional core of Episode 14 lies in Yungap’s struggle between his own spirit and Kangcheol’s, both trapped within one body. As the celestial rite approaches, Yungap faces a cruel dilemma: which soul should remain? Ultimately, Yungap chooses self-sacrifice, asking Yeori (Kim Jiyeon) to send his spirit across the Sando River. His farewell scene with Yeori is deeply moving, as he confesses to putting her in danger and apologizes for his past actions.
Fans and critics alike noted how this moment encapsulated the drama’s recurring theme of redemption. Many viewers commented that Yook Sungjae’s portrayal of Yungap’s inner turmoil was one of his best performances to date, with some even admitting to shedding tears during the scene.

The Queen’s Tragedy: Palcheokgui’s Vengeance Unleashed

Just as the palace begins to recover from Yungap’s departure, disaster strikes. During the celestial rite, Palcheokgui—whose spirit has grown stronger—launches a shocking attack on the Queen. The scene is particularly harrowing as the Queen is pregnant, and the attack leaves her fate, and that of her unborn child, uncertain.
Media reviews highlighted the impact of this twist, with headlines like 'Pregnant Queen Attacked—Viewers in Panic.' The drama’s willingness to place beloved characters in peril was both praised for its boldness and criticized by some who found the violence excessive. Nevertheless, the tension and unpredictability kept audiences glued to their screens.

Viewer Ratings and Media Buzz: Gwigung Tops the Charts

Gwigung Episode 14 achieved a nationwide rating of 9.5%, peaking at 11.1%, and dominated its time slot among mini-series dramas. It also ranked first in the coveted 2049 demographic, signaling its strong appeal to younger viewers.
Articles from major entertainment sites and Nielsen ratings confirm that the drama’s blend of historical intrigue, supernatural suspense, and emotional storytelling continues to resonate. The episode’s explosive events sparked heated discussions across social media and online communities, with fans dissecting every plot twist and speculating on what’s next.

Community Reactions: Shock, Tears, and Divided Opinions

On Korean forums like TheQoo, Instiz, and DCInside, reactions to Episode 14 were intense and varied. Positive comments praised the acting and the bold storytelling, with many users expressing how deeply they were moved by Yungap’s sacrifice and the Queen’s tragedy. One top comment read, 'I haven’t cried this much at a drama in years.'
However, there was also criticism, especially regarding the relentless pace and the decision to put the Queen and her unborn child in danger. Some viewers felt the show had become too dark, while others defended the narrative choices as necessary for character development.
Overall, the sentiment was approximately 70% positive, with 30% expressing fatigue or frustration over the unending tragedies.

Cultural Insights: Why Gwigung Resonates with Korean and Global Fans

For international viewers, understanding the cultural context behind Gwigung’s themes is crucial. The drama draws heavily on Korean shamanistic beliefs about spirits, the afterlife, and the significance of celestial rites. The struggle between personal desire and duty to family or nation is a recurring motif in Korean historical narratives, and Gwigung masterfully weaves these elements into its plot.
Additionally, the portrayal of strong female characters like Yeori and the Queen reflects modern shifts in how historical dramas approach gender roles. The fandom’s passionate response—both in Korea and abroad—demonstrates how universal themes of love, sacrifice, and redemption can transcend cultural boundaries.
